Harvest Brodiaea

Brodiaea coronaria - Common, early summer, perennial, 3-10 in. Stem erect. Leaves from base, grass-like, withering before bloom time. Flower clusters open on uneven stalks. Flower lavender blue, violet, or rose, vase-shaped, consisting of 6 petals, 3 fertile stamens, and 3 sterile staminodes that are flat, wider at base, with margins tightly rolled and leaning inward toward stamens. Grows in grasslands, volcanic mesas, often in large populations, at low to mid elevations.
